Will Kyren Wilson break the Crucible Curse? Since the tournament moved to the iconic Sheffield theatre in 1977, none of the previous 19 first-time Snooker World Championship winners have managed to retain the title. Seven were eliminated in the very first round.
Advertisement
World No.1 Wilson finally made it to the summit by beating Jak Jones a year ago, but this time around they're on course for a Second Round meeting. The Warrior starts off with a clash against Scottish Open winner Lei Peifan, while No.2 seed Judd Trump has been drawn against Zhou Yuelong.
Having withdrawn from 10 tournaments and missed another three this season, Ronnie O'Sullivan has said he intends to play arch-nemesis Ali Carter in their scheduled opener. The seven-time champion has been seeded No.5, despite missing the majority of the campaign on health grounds.

When is the 2025 Snooker World Championship?
The 2025 Snooker World Championship runs from Saturday, April 19 to Monday, May 5.
What is the 2025 Snooker World Championship schedule?
Sat, Apr 19 – Thu, Apr 24: First round

Fri, Apr 25 – Mon, Apr 28: Second round
Tue, Apr 29 – Wed, Apr 30: Quarter-finals
Thu, May 1 – Sat, May 3: Semi-finals
Sun, May 4 – Monday, May 5: Final
